About Organization

Albert Einstein College of Medicine is a premier academic medical institution combining innovative medical education, scientific research, and community healthcare access. Based in Bronx, NY, the organization operates with $1.5 billion in annual revenue and employs over 2,700 staff members. The institution focuses on training healthcare professionals while conducting cutting-edge biomedical research and serving the Bronx community.
